Ingredients
Scale
- 1 can or batch cinnamon roll dough
- 12 Oreos, crushed
- 1/2 cup brown sugar
- 1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
- 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
- 4 ounces c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 tablespoons milk
Instructions
- Roll out the cinnamon roll dough on a floured surface into a rectangle about ¼ inch thick.
- Mix brown sugar and ground cinnamon in a bowl and sprinkle over the rolled dough.
- Brush melted butter on top, then sprinkle with crushed Oreos.
- Roll the dough tightly and slice into 8–10 equal pieces.
- Place in a greased baking dish and bake at 350°F (175°C) for 20–25 minutes until golden.
- While baking, mix cream cheese, powdered sugar, vanilla extract, and milk for the glaze.
- Drizzle glaze over warm rolls after baking.
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 25 minutes
